    According to “Road Accidents in India-2022”, the annual report published by the Ministry of Road Transport and Highways (MoRTH). The States and Union Territories (UTs) of India reported a total of 4,61,312 road accidents during 2022.
    i. Tamil Nadu (TN) tops the list of States in Number of Accidents for the 5th consecutive year. TN has reported 64,105 (13.9%) accidents in 2022.
    ii. TN also recorded the highest number of road accidents on National Highways in 2022 with 18,972 accidents (12.5%) followed by Kerala with 17,627 (11.6%) accidents
    iii. Uttar Pradesh recorded the highest number of road accident fatalities on the National level in 2022 with 13.9% of fatalities followed by TN (9.8%).

    Indian Army and Indian Air Force (IAF) participates in the Joint Military ‘Exercise KAZIND-2023’ at Otar, Kazakhstan. The 7th edition of the KAZIND, an annual bilateral exercise between India and Kazakhstan, is being held from 30th October till 11th November 2023.
    i. 90 personnel led by a Battalion from the DOGRA Regiment of the Indian Army participated in the exercise
    ii. The Indian and Kazakhstan forces conduct Counter Terrorism operations in a sub-conventional environment under the United Nations(UN) mandate.
    iii. The exercise includes rehearsal of various tactical drills including Raid, Search, and Destroy Operations, Small Team Insertion, and Extraction Operations.

    On the occasion of World Cities Day (31 October 2023), 55 cities joined the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) Creative Cities Network (UCCN). The list featured 2 Indian Cities namely Gwalior (Madhya Pradesh) and Kozhikode (Kerala).
    i. Gwalior has been designated as the UNESCO ‘City of Music’ and Kozhikode as the UNESCO ‘City of Literature’.
    ii. With the latest inclusion, UCCN now counts 350 cities in more than 100 countries, representing 7 creative fields namely:
    iii. Crafts and Folk Art; Design, Film; Gastronomy; Literature; Media Arts; and Music.

    Researchers have discovered a new species of edible fish named ‘Awaous motla’ in the Mahanadi River near Sonepur, Subarnapur district and Boudh Bridge, Boudh district in Odisha. The fish was named “motla” by the Fishermen of the Sonepur region
    i. The new species was discovered as a part of the project undertaken by the Zoology Department of Berhampur University of Odisha and Zoological Survey of India(ZSI), Gopalpur(Odisha).
    ii. The details on the new species were published in the Journal of Fish Biology, a leading international, peer-reviewed journal, in October 2023.

    Bangladeshi-British Climate scientist Saleemul Huq passed away at the age of 71 in Dhaka, Bangladesh. He was born in Karachi, Pakistan on 2nd October 1952.
    i. Saleemul Huq is the Director of the International Centre for Climate Change and Development (ICCCAD) in Bangladesh.
    ii. Saleemul Huq moved to Britain in the 1970s and received a doctorate in botany in 1978 from Imperial College London in the United Kingdom(UK).
    iii. He works as a Professor at the Independent University Bangladesh (IUB) as well as Associate of the International Institute on Environment and Development (IIED) in the UK.
    iv. Queen Elizabeth II bestowed him with the Order of the British Empire (OBE) in the 2022 New Year Honours for services to combating international climate change.

    Sreedhara Panicker Somnath (S. Somnath), Chairman of the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) has written his autobiography in his mother-tongue Malayalam titled ‘Nilavu Kudicha Simhangal‘. The book is published by Kerala-based Lipi Publications.
     The book was inspired by the success of Chandrayaan-3, ISRO’s lunar-exploration mission headed by S Somanath in August 2023.
    i. Nilavu Kudicha Simhangal’ is loosely translated as “Lions that drank the moonlight”.
    ii. It delves into ISRO’s rocket manufacturing, the Polar Satellite Launch Vehicle (PSLV), Geosynchronous Satellite Launch Vehicle (GSLV) Mark III, and the Chandrayaan-3 mission.
